Make sure to know where cables, gutter, sprinklers and other systems are placed so you do not disturb them when you are doing your landscaping.

Use local plants when fixing your yard. Native plants are easier to care of because they are used to the area’s climate and soil. This means they will be low-maintenance. You can find information on plants that are native to your area by visiting your favorite gardening store.

Use basic elements of good design in your landscape. Anchor plants give continuity in diverse areas. Various shrubs planted repeatedly can create some unity to you overall design. Balance can be created by using the same plant patterns over and over in a given area. Variation can be achieved in planting plants with different leaf textures.
